The Allure of Rattan

The Natural Element

Rattan, a type of palm tree native to tropical regions, has long been celebrated for its versatility and aesthetic appeal. Its natural, fibrous structure provides a sense of warmth and informality that is hard to match. Rattan furniture and decor bring an organic element into the home, creating a seamless connection with nature. This quality makes it an ideal choice for those looking to infuse their living spaces with a touch of the outdoors.

Design Versatility

One of the most appealing aspects of rattan is its adaptability. It can be crafted into a wide range of shapes and forms, from rattan chairs and sofas to intricate rattan baskets and even lighting fixtures. This versatility allows designers to incorporate rattan into various interior styles, from bohemian to contemporary. Its lightweight and durable nature also make it a practical choice for both indoor and outdoor spaces.

Design Tips for Incorporating Rattan and Black Chandelier

Layering Textures

To maximize the impact of the rattan and black chandelier combination, consider layering textures. Pairing rattan furniture with soft, plush fabrics like velvet or linen can add depth to the room. Similarly, incorporating metallic elements like silver or gold can enhance the sophistication of the black chandelier.

Choosing the Right Scale

When selecting a rattan piece and a black chandelier, consider the scale of the room. A large room can accommodate a grand, statement-making chandelier, while a smaller space might benefit from a more modestly sized one. The same applies to rattan furniture; ensure it fits well within the room without overwhelming the space.

Playing with Lighting

The lighting from a black chandelier can significantly alter the mood of a room. Experiment with different lighting fixtures and bulbs to achieve the desired ambiance. Soft, warm lighting can complement the natural feel of rattan, while brighter, cooler lighting can enhance the modern aesthetic of the black chandelier.
